]> git.ipfire.org Git - thirdparty/knot-resolver.git/commitdiff
ci: respdiff - collect png graphs
authorTomas Krizek <tomas.krizek@nic.cz>
Tue, 21 Aug 2018 17:59:21 +0000 (19:59 +0200)
committerTomas Krizek <tomas.krizek@nic.cz>
Thu, 23 Aug 2018 15:09:17 +0000 (17:09 +0200)
.gitlab-ci.yml

index cbe6c557b844412a7e9eda89bbaf8106bf90bcca..bf00b85802ff884147ffeec68852e2762dea6243 100644 (file)
@@ -325,13 +325,13 @@ respdiff:iter:udp:linux:amd64:
     - MAKEFLAGS="--jobs $(nproc)" test "${COVERAGE:-0}" -eq 1 && make coverage-c coverage-lua COVERAGE_STAGE=gcov-respdiff-iter-udp | grep -vE '(source file is newer than notes file)|(the message is displayed only once per source file)' || echo "code coverage skipped"
   dependencies:
     - build:linux:amd64
-  artifacts:
+  artifacts: &small_respdiff_artifacts
     when: always
     expire_in: '1 week'
     paths:
       - kresd.log.xz
       - results/*.txt
-      - results/*.svg
+      - results/*.png
       - results/respdiff.db/data.mdb.xz
       - ./*.info
   tags:
@@ -355,15 +355,7 @@ respdiff:iter:tcp:linux:amd64:
 
   dependencies:
     - build:linux:amd64
-  artifacts:
-    when: always
-    expire_in: '1 week'
-    paths:
-      - kresd.log.xz
-      - results/*.txt
-      - results/*.svg
-      - results/respdiff.db/data.mdb.xz
-      - ./*.info
+  artifacts: *small_respdiff_artifacts
   tags:
     - docker
     - linux
@@ -384,15 +376,7 @@ respdiff:iter:tls:linux:amd64:
     - MAKEFLAGS="--jobs $(nproc)" test "${COVERAGE:-0}" -eq 1 && make coverage-c coverage-lua COVERAGE_STAGE=gcov-respdiff-iter-tls | grep -vE '(source file is newer than notes file)|(the message is displayed only once per source file)' || echo "code coverage skipped"
   dependencies:
     - build:linux:amd64
-  artifacts:
-    when: always
-    expire_in: '1 week'
-    paths:
-      - kresd.log.xz
-      - results/*.txt
-      - results/*.svg
-      - results/respdiff.db/data.mdb.xz
-      - ./*.info
+  artifacts: *small_respdiff_artifacts
   tags:
     - docker
     - linux